Feature Roadmap
Rapid is in constant development and will add more exciting features with every major update. It's only a matter of time. To bridge this time for curious users, we assembled a list of the planned features and general ideas for future updates. See it as our vision of future development. The priorities can change depending on the wishes of our users. We appreciate your feedback.

This list is not complete and does not guarantee that every feature will be implemented immediately.
Freeform MSEG sequences
The ability to use the existing sequences and convert them to a freely editable form. The concept of "custom curves" are not limited to modulation sources, but will also enhance several aspects of other modules.

Custom mapping curves for routing entries.
"Via" modulation for routing entries.
Velocity multiplier and curve editing.
Keyrange mapping.

More Sound Sources
Rapid already provides Wavetables, Multi-Samples, Frequency Modulation, Phase Modulation and even Granular Synthesis. There isn't much left, but there are possibilities for specific sample based sources that ease the creative process.

BPM Based Loop Player.
Sample Slice Player.

More Effect Slots

Buffer based Granular FX.
Phase Vocoder based Spectral FX.

Workflow Additions

Copy/Paste/Save/Load effect stacks.
Undo/Redo.
Quick Import.
Lock parameters/modules.

Extra Functionality

Key switches/latches.
Arpgeggiator MIDI out.
Randomizer.

Third-Party Specification Support

NKS (Native Kontrol Standard) Presets.
AAX Plugin Format.
MIDI Polyphonic Expression (MPE).
VST 3.X.
